About Braden River Post Office
The Braden River Post Office is a full-service post office located in Bradenton, Florida, providing a range of services to individuals and businesses. The office is situated at 4112 53rd Avenue East, Bradenton, FL 34203, and can be reached by phone at 941-727-4817. The Braden River Post Office offers a variety of services, including mail processing, package shipping, and money orders. How do I forward mail when moving to a new address in Bradenton, and what forms do I need to complete at the Braden River Post Office?
To forward mail when moving to a new address, customers need to complete a change of address form, which is available at the Braden River Post Office or online. The form requires the customer's old and new addresses, as well as their signature. Once the form is completed, the customer can submit it to the post office, and their mail will be forwarded to their new address for up to 12 months.

What is the process for placing a hold mail request while traveling, and how do I notify the Braden River Post Office in Bradenton?
To place a hold mail request while traveling, customers need to complete a hold mail form, which is available at the Braden River Post Office or online. The form requires the customer's name, address, and the dates for which they want their mail to be held. Once the form is completed, the customer can submit it to the post office, and their mail will be held for up to 30 days. Customers can also call the post office to request a hold mail service over the phone.
